Assistant Community Director (Assistant Property Manager)

American Property Management is a leader in property management with over three decades of dedicated service. They are seeking an Assistant Community Director to connect with prospects, assist residents, and contribute to property operations while fostering a sense of community.

Responsibilities

Connecting with prospects via email, phone and appointments and conducting virtual and/or in-person unit tours while showcasing the wonderful things our property has to offer
Working alongside your colleagues to help residents, build rapport and making our community feel like home!
Assisting in addressing problems between residents and facilitating healthy resident relations
Researching and forecasting market trends – preparing for upcoming trends and brainstorming new and creative ideas to keep our community thriving
Contributing to running property operations by preparing reports for the Community Director
Building upon our sense of community by organizing events for residents and ensuring they meet APM’s Quality Standards
Managing the leasing and renewal process by handling transactions, taking appropriate information and keeping records organized and accurate

Required

2+ years of property management experience with 1+ year as an assistant, or 3+ years of leasing/property management experience within the last 10 years required
Must have experience working at Class A and/or Class B communities
Must be well-versed in Federal Fair Housing Laws, landlord-tenant laws and ADA Laws
Customer service experience required
High School Diploma/GED required
Demonstrates exceptional attention to detail and organizational abilities
Proficient in effective communication and teamwork
Maintains a positive outlook and embraces a collaborative team approach
Shows responsibility and takes pride in their work
Fluent in English, with strong reading, speaking, and writing skills
Proficient in Microsoft Office applications, including Excel, Word, and Outlook

Preferred

Onesite and/or Knock experience preferred

Benefits

Competitive medical, dental, and vision benefits. Employer pays 85% of employee’s premium.
401k contribution opportunity with an annual company match.
Paid sick leave accrual equivalent to 1.33 hours for every 30 hours worked (~11 days per year).
Paid vacation starting at two weeks and increasing with tenure.
11 paid holidays, including 2 personal holidays of your choice.
